Feeds abonnieren?
Eingetragen von Yazdegird (69)
am 03.12.2007 - 15:51 Uhr in
am 03.12.2007 - 15:51 Uhr in
High!
Immerhin habe ich zwischenzeitlich herausgefunden, dass abonnierte Feeds über den Aggregator in den eigenen Website integriert werden (und folglich habe ich das Aggregator-Modul aktiviert)... aber das Abonnieren selbst bleibt mir ein Rätsel! Wenn ich auf einem fremden Website mit RSS-Funktion (z. B. www.printweek.com) auf das RSS-Symbol klicke, öffnet sich ein Fenster mit einem Pulldown-Menü zum Auswählen einer Anwendung... aber Drupal und dessen Aggregator-Modul enthalten doch überhaupt keine Anwendungen im Sinne von *.exe-Files - oder täusche ich mich da?
Bis bald im Khyberspace!
Yadgar
- Anmelden oder Registrieren um Kommentare zu schreiben
Drupal kann auch mit Texten,
am 03.12.2007 - 17:20 Uhr
Drupal kann auch mit Texten, obwohl keine MS Word drin ist und es kann auch mit Bildern, obwohl kein Adobe Photoshop...
Newsfeeds werden in diversen Standardformaten (RSS 1, RSS 2, Atom, RDF) angeboten. Was dein Browser / dein System damit standardmäßig anfängt ist Sache deines Systems und hat mit dem was Drupal kann oder nicht kann zunächst mal jar nüscht am Hut.
--
"Wer grundlegende Freiheiten aufgibt, um vorübergehend ein wenig Sicherheit zu gewinnen, verdient weder Freiheit noch Sicherheit." -Benjamin Franklin
Suchmaschinenoptimierung (SEO) & Drupal
Automatisch aktualisieren
am 03.12.2007 - 17:37 Uhr
High!
Mittlerweile habe ich es tatsächlich geschafft, Nachrichten-Teaser aus fremden Sites auf meine Seite zu bringen... der Haken ist allerdings, dass die Teaserliste nicht automatisch aktualisiert wird, obwohl ein Aktualisierungsintervall (1 Stunde) eingestellt ist - ich muss stattdessen immer auf "Einträge aktualisieren" klicken! Es muss wohl irgendwie mit den Cron-Jobs zu tun zu haben - aber mit der Anleitung im Handbook dazu bin ich überhaupt nicht klar gekommen. Wie bekomme ich einen Cron-Job konfiguriert, der entsprechend dem eingestellten Zeitraum die Newsfeeds auf neue Inhalte checkt?
Bis bald im Khyberspace!
Yadgar
Es gibt in Drupal nur einen
am 04.12.2007 - 09:43 Uhr
Es gibt in Drupal nur einen Cron-Job, an den sich Module ggf. einhängen können. Du brauchst also keinen zusätzlichen Cron-Job, wenn du DEN Drupal-Cron-Job korrekt eingestellt hast.
--
"Wer grundlegende Freiheiten aufgibt, um vorübergehend ein wenig Sicherheit zu gewinnen, verdient weder Freiheit noch Sicherheit." -Benjamin Franklin
Suchmaschinenoptimierung (SEO) & Drupal
Cron unter Windows?
am 04.12.2007 - 10:12 Uhr
High!
Es gibt in Drupal nur einen Cron-Job, an den sich Module ggf. einhängen können. Du brauchst also keinen zusätzlichen Cron-Job, wenn du DEN Drupal-Cron-Job korrekt eingestellt hast.
Wie bekomme ich das unter Windows hin?
Bis bald im Khyberspace!
Yadgar
Cron unter Windows, Nachtrag
am 04.12.2007 - 10:27 Uhr
High!
Die paar Zeilen, die im Cookbook dazu stehen, sind völlig unbrauchbar!
Bis bald im Khyberspace!
Yadgar
Wenn es nur lokal ums testen
am 04.12.2007 - 11:48 Uhr
Wenn es nur lokal ums testen geht: cron.php manuell aufrufen oder Poormanscron installieren.
Wenn es um den Produktionsserver geht: Nicht Windows benutzen ;)
--
"Wer grundlegende Freiheiten aufgibt, um vorübergehend ein wenig Sicherheit zu gewinnen, verdient weder Freiheit noch Sicherheit." -Benjamin Franklin
Suchmaschinenoptimierung (SEO) & Drupal
Cron-Eintrag?
am 04.12.2007 - 12:43 Uhr
Wenn es nur lokal ums testen geht: cron.php manuell aufrufen oder Poormanscron installieren.
Wenn es um den Produktionsserver geht: Nicht Windows benutzen ;)
Was muss denn konkret in der Cron-Tabelle stehen? Das Cookbook lässt einen da ziemlich im Unklaren...
Bis bald im Khyberspace!
Yadgar
[quote] Cron unter Windows? [/quote]
am 04.12.2007 - 13:00 Uhr
Cron unter Windows?
Was muss denn konkret in der Cron-Tabelle stehen?
Cron unter Windows gibt es nicht. Daher wird es auch keine Cron-Tabelle geben. Cron ist ein Dienst der auf Linuxrechnern zur Verfuegung steht und dort existiert auch eine Cron-Tabelle.
Alternative:
Unter Windows 2000 / XP findest man im Startmenü unter
Verwaltung -> geplante Tasks
-------------
quiptime
Nur tote Fische schwimmen mit dem Strom.
Da geht noch was.
Yazdegird wrote:
am 04.12.2007 - 14:03 Uhr
Was muss denn konkret in der Cron-Tabelle stehen?
Du musst cron.php ausführen. Das machst du am einfachsten, indem du http://example.com/cron.php aufrufst. Weil du nicht an der Ausgabe interessiert bist, ist es günstig, dafür ein Tool wie Wget zu verwenden. Da Wget beim Ausführen ein Konsolenfenser öffnet, ist das aber recht nervig. Da gibt es drei Möglichkeiten
Natürlich gibt es auch Cron für Windows, der Sinn erschließt sich mir aber nicht, da Windows, wie quiptime bereits erwähnt hat, eine eigene Lösung bereitstellt.
--
Ein Missverständnis...
am 04.12.2007 - 14:00 Uhr
Cron unter Windows gibt es nicht. Daher wird es auch keine Cron-Tabelle geben. Cron ist ein Dienst der auf Linuxrechnern zur Verfuegung steht und dort existiert auch eine Cron-Tabelle.
Das ist mir schon klar... aber der Server läuft ja auch (im Gegensatz zum lokalen PC) unter Linux, von daher war meine Frage schon berechtigt!
Bis bald im Khyberspace!
Yadgar
Cron automatisch ausführen
am 04.12.2007 - 14:04 Uhr
High!
Du musst cron.php ausführen. Das machst du am einfachsten, indem du http://example.com/cron.php aufrufst.
Dass ich cron manuell ausführen kann, wusste ich auch so schon - schließlich bietet Drupal diese Möglichkeit ja selbst an! Aber mir geht es um die automatische Aktualisierung von eingehenden Newsfeeds, da sollte es doch einen Weg geben, den Server stündlich oder in beliebigen anderen Zeitintervallen cron.php starten zu lassen!
Bis bald im Khyberspace!
Yadgar
www.cronjob.de
am 04.12.2007 - 14:11 Uhr
Man kann sich auch bei http://www.cronjob.de kostenlos registrieren und dort einen Cronjob auf seine URL
http://www.example.com/cron.php
erstellen.Insofern ist dies interessant wenn man bei seinem Hoster keine Cronjobs zur Verfuegung hat.
-------------
quiptime
Nur tote Fische schwimmen mit dem Strom.
Da geht noch was.
Kommandozeile
am 04.12.2007 - 14:23 Uhr
BTW, ich verwende folgenden Aufruf:
C:\CygWin\bin\run.exe C:\CygWin\bin\wget.exe -S http://localhost/drupal/cron.php -O NUL:
Nein, der Server läuft durchaus unter Unix/Linux!
am 04.12.2007 - 16:38 Uhr
High!
BTW, ich verwende folgenden Aufruf:
C:\CygWin\bin\run.exe C:\CygWin\bin\wget.exe -S http://localhost/drupal/cron.php -O NUL:
...von daher nützt mir ein cron-Aufruf unter Windows nicht allzuviel!
Bis bald im Khyberspace!
Yadgar
Yazdegird
am 04.12.2007 - 17:56 Uhr
High!
BTW, ich verwende folgenden Aufruf:
C:\CygWin\bin\run.exe C:\CygWin\bin\wget.exe -S http://localhost/drupal/cron.php -O NUL:
...von daher nützt mir ein cron-Aufruf unter Windows nicht allzuviel!
Dein Post wirft bei mir eine Frage auf, die ich kurz und prägnant folgendermaßen formulieren möchte:
HÄ??
--
"Wer grundlegende Freiheiten aufgibt, um vorübergehend ein wenig Sicherheit zu gewinnen, verdient weder Freiheit noch Sicherheit." -Benjamin Franklin
Suchmaschinenoptimierung (SEO) & Drupal
Wenn du den Betreff gelesen hättest...
am 05.12.2007 - 09:33 Uhr
HÄ??
...wäre es dir klarer, wieso ich mit einem cron-Aufruf unter Windows nicht viel anfangen kann! Abgesehen davon ist Cygwin-Run auch gar nicht lokal installiert...
Also: nach wie vor denkt der Remote-Server gar nicht daran, zu jeder vollen und halben Stunde das cron.php-File der Drupal-Installation (genauer, des mit dieser Installation erstellten Websites) aufzurufen, um so die News im Aggregator zu aktualisieren. Der cron-Aufruf in der crontab lautet folgendermaßen:
php -q -r "file 'http://www.printeverywhere.com/drupal-5.3-DE/cron.php'"
Die Fehlermeldung dazu:
PHP Parse error: syntax error, unexpected T_CONSTANT_ENCAPSED_STRING in Command line code on line 1
Wenn ich file und die beiden Hochkommata-Paare weglassse, also
php -q -r http://www.printeverywhere.com/drupal-5.3-DE/cron.php
kommt
PHP Parse error: syntax error, unexpected ':' in Command line code on line 1
Ohne http:/, also
php -q -r /www.printeverywhere.com/drupal-5.3-DE/cron.php
gibt es den Error:
PHP Parse error: syntax error, unexpected '/' in Command line code on line 1
Na gut, dann eben ohne den Slash am Anfang:
PHP Parse error: syntax error, unexpected $end in Command line code on line 1
Das funktioniert also auch nicht... ich bin mit meinem Latein am Ende!
Bis bald im Khyberspace!
Yadgar
Ich habe mir mal den Thread
am 05.12.2007 - 10:22 Uhr
Ich habe mir mal den Thread komplett durchgelesen. Ausgangspunkt sind die Feeds, die regelmaessig abgeholt werden sollen. Am Ende weiss ich nicht was genau Du willst.
Cron unter Windows?
Cron unter Linux?
Wenn ja, welchen Zugriff hast Du? Ist es Dein Server? Wenn ja, hast Du wohl root Zugriff?
Oder hast Du nur gehosteten Webspace? Wenn ja, stehen Dir ueberhaupt echte Cronjobs zur Verfuegung?
In welcher Datei auf dem Remoterechner rufst Du den Cron der dann die Fehlermeldungen produziert?
Du solltest Deine Vorrausetzungen genauer beschreiben. Dann kann Dir besser geholfen werden.
In dem Du mit bruchstueckhaften Versatzstuecken Inhalte in Deinen Post's produzierst faellt es schwer im Zusammenhang nachzuvollziehen was jeweils die Probleme sind.
PS
Deine "Crongeschichte" auf dem Remoterechner koennte schon lange erledigt sein wenn Du davon abkommen koenntest unbedingt selbst einen Cronjob zu starten. Wie hatte ich ja schon gepostet.
-------------
quiptime
Nur tote Fische schwimmen mit dem Strom.
Da geht noch was.
6905
am 05.12.2007 - 11:27 Uhr
Das funktioniert also auch nicht... ich bin mit meinem Latein am Ende!
Guckst du hier: http://www.drupalcenter.de/node/6905
--